Patent · US Active

System and method for coherence prediction

US7363435B1 · kind B1 · utility

10Cited by
8References
25Claims
0Family size

Assignee

Inventor

Key dates

Filing dateApr 27, 2005
Grant dateApr 22, 2008
Priority date
Expiry dateOct 20, 2026

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F2212/507
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A coherence prediction mechanism includes a synchronization manager and a plurality of access predictors. The synchronization manager maintains one or more sequence entries, each sequence entry indicating a sequence in which a corresponding data block is accessed by two or more processing elements of a multiprocessor system. An access predictor provides a prediction to the synchronization manager identifying a next data block to be accessed by a corresponding processing element. In response to an indication of an access to a particular data block from a first processing element, the synchronization manager accesses a sequence entry corresponding to the particular data block and sends an identification of a next processing element expected to access the data block to the first processing element. The first processing element may use the identification to perform one or more speculative coherence actions.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.